Switching Regulator, Current-mode, 6A, 2500kHz Switching Freq-Max, BIPolar, PQCC38
|
| Rohs Code | Yes | |
| Part Life Cycle Code | Transferred | |
| Part Package Code | QFN | |
| Package Description | Hvqccn, Lcc38,.2x.28,20 | |
| Pin Count | 38 | |
| Manufacturer Package Code | UHF | |
| Reach Compliance Code | Compliant | |
| ECCN Code | EAR99 | |
| HTS Code | 8542.39.00.01 | |
| Additional Feature | Also Operates As Ldo Regulator | |
| Analog IC - Other Type | Switching Regulator | |
| Control Mode | Current-Mode | |
| Input Voltage-Max | 36 V | |
| Input Voltage-Min | 4 V | |
| Input Voltage-Nom | 12 V | |
| JESD-30 Code | R-PQCC-N38 | |
| JESD-609 Code | e3 | |
| Length | 7 Mm | |
| Moisture Sensitivity Level | 1 | |
| Number of Functions | 1 | |
| Number of Terminals | 38 | |
| Operating Temperature-Max | 125 °C | |
| Operating Temperature-Min | -40 °C | |
| Output Current-Max | 6 A | |
| Package Body Material | Plastic/Epoxy | |
| Package Code | HVQCCN | |
| Package Equivalence Code | LCC38,.2X.28,20 | |
| Package Shape | Rectangular | |
| Package Style | Chip Carrier, Heat Sink/Slug, Very Thin Profile | |
| Peak Reflow Temperature (Cel) | 260 | |
| Qualification Status | Not Qualified | |
| Seated Height-Max | 0.8 Mm | |
| Surface Mount | Yes | |
| Switcher Configuration | Buck | |
| Switching Frequency-Max | 2500 Khz | |
| Technology | Bipolar | |
| Temperature Grade | Automotive | |
| Terminal Finish | Matte Tin | |
| Terminal Form | No Lead | |
| Terminal Pitch | 0.5 Mm | |
| Terminal Position | Quad | |
| Time@Peak Reflow Temperature-Max (s) | 30 | |
| Width | 5 Mm |
